Output 3526c307203fa3348dff8b397852eb005b3541eb905cc0b7a5f5072096414b06:20

value
3704876
script pubkey
OP_0 OP_PUSHBYTES_20 d20598b22180bdbe58ebfce77f248fe01585951e
address
bc1q6gze3v3psz7muk8tlnnh7fy0uq2ct9g70yp8e6
transaction
3526c307203fa3348dff8b397852eb005b3541eb905cc0b7a5f5072096414b06
spent
true